Transaction 28f758359825cbb2b72c16e5fbcbd1b5ddeadc841b1ed4ecd4198d22443bf25c
1 Input
1 Output
-
28f758359825cbb2b72c16e5fbcbd1b5ddeadc841b1ed4ecd4198d22443bf25c:0
- value
- 6126846
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 eddec65afd54b4affbe3b40f3f995c3191552993 OP_EQUAL
- address
- 3PNkwg315WZqcR5P69U4iGKtWZf5Hu9dVo